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Naruto-shi, Japan

Naruto whirlpools

Witness the mesmerizing Naruto whirlpools, a natural wonder where powerful tidal currents create swirling vortices. These dramatic displays of nature's power are a truly unforgettable sight. Plan your visit around high tide for the most impressive spectacle.

Naruto Park

Enjoy panoramic views of the Naruto Strait and the whirlpools from Naruto Park. This scenic spot offers stunning photo opportunities and a peaceful place to relax and soak in the atmosphere.

Best Time to Visit Naruto-shi, Japan

The best time to visit is during the spring (April-May) or autumn (September-October) for pleasant weather and fewer crowds. Summer (June-August) can be hot and humid, while winter (November-March) can be cold and wet. Check the tidal charts if you're planning to see the whirlpools, as they are most impressive during high tide.
